    In the financial system, _________act as intermediaries.

    Solution

    In a financial system, banks and the financial market act as intermediaries. Households which have surplus can either deposit their funds with banks which in turn would lend to firms. Alternatively, through the financial markets, they can purchase shares and debentures issued by firms. In this way, banks and financial markets act as intermediaries for mobilising funds.

    ABC Ltd. wanted funds for expansion in some new ventures. It decided to offer its existing shareholders new shares. Which of the following floatation methods is being described in the given situation?

    Solution

    The method being described in the given situation is ‘rights issue’. In this method, the existing shareholders are offered new shares. The shares offered are in proportion of the shares already held by them.

    To raise funds for a new project, RP Ltd. decided that it would consult certain brokers and offer shares to the public through them. Which of the following methods of floatation is being described in the given situation?

    Solution

    The method of floatation being described in the given situation is ‘Offer for sale’. Under this method, securities are issued through intermediaries such as stock brokers or issuing houses. In other words, companies first sell the securities to intermediaries who in turn resell to public.

    Which of the following statements is not true with respect to the primary market?

    Solution

    Statement 1 is not true with respect to the primary market. The primary market deals in issue of new securities. Funds raised in the primary market are used for purposes such as establishing new firms, expansion of existing firms, modernisation etc. In the primary market, capital can be raised through equity, debentures, loans etc. The main participants in the primary market are financial institutions, banks, mutual funds and insurance companies.
